The solution of very large electromagnetic problems might be obtained using large computer facilities as singular High Performance Computers or Supercomputers. In these solutions, suitable numerical methods for large structures should be used, as fast methods e.g. Multilevel Fast Multipole Algorithms. The implementation of this kind of methods in a Computer capable to deal with the large amount of data and calculations is not simple; depending on the nature of the computer (shared memory based, distributed memory based, multi-core, many-core, etc.) you can obtain different performances, you can solve different applications, you must adapt the method to the machine-type, or you should reconsider the implementation strategies to achieve success when you lead with bigdata issues.
